    Momma -- Things are going alright. Still trying to get into a good groove. Maisie developed a touch of jaundice so she's been quite lethargic when it comes to feeding which has unfortunately really negatively affected my supply. :frown: I'm working really hard taking ungodly amounts of fenugreek & pumping about 8 times a day to try to amp it up but in the meantime we've had to supplement with formula about 50% of the time since Monday. I think we only fed formula for 3 of 8 feedings so far today. My supply does seem to be very slowly increasing so I'm hopeful that in time we'll be 100% breastfeeding or at least bottle feeding 100% expressed breast milk. I'm not willing to give up on it until I've tried everything. I was super emotional about it for several days until I realized that if that's the only thing I really have to figure out and deal with then we're super lucky! At the end of the day, I have a gorgeous and healthy baby regardless of whether or not I have to bottle feed her formula half the time. There's such an expectation that breastfeeding is going to be this natural and instinctual thing and as it turns out it's really not. No matter how much your prepare yourself and read about it there's no way you can predict what's going to happen when the time comes. I thought I'd be exclusively breastfeeding for at least 12 months and I really never thought I'd actually have a physical problem with breastfeeding that I have essentially no control over. It's been quite a mental challenge for me. Other than that, my other challenge has definitely been pain management. To be frank, she ripped me a new one on the way out. :laugh: Finally today I'm starting to feel like maybe I'll be able to walk and sit normally again in a few days. :laugh:
